Rates of schisms were positively
associated with the size of the parent denomination, negatively
associated with
membership in the National Council of Churches (and its predecessor, the Federal Council of Churches), positively
associated with rates of failure among
business organizations, and curvilinearly
associated with the density of other schisms in the religious environment.

We use third party data sources to conduct a criminal search, in the state in which the owner / principal of the company is located, for any relevant criminal activity
associated with the owner / principal of the
business, within the three years prior to such service professional's application for
membership in the HomeAdvisor network.
